Architecture migration using DSM in a large-scale software project
DSM 2012 Proceedings of the 14th International DSM Conference, Kyoto, Japan
                        Year: 2012
                        Editor: Onishi, M.; Maurer, M.; Kirner, K.; Lindemann, U.
                        Author: Maki, T.
                        Series: DSM
                       Institution: Ricoh Co., Ltd., Japan
                        Section: Software Engineering
                        Page(s): 291-300
                        ISBN: 978-3-446-43354-0
                        
Abstract
In product line development (PLD), maintaining architecture against the rapid changes in market requirements and the technical environment is important. When maintaining architecture, architecture migration is often necessary to keep the architecture up to date. An issue in architecture migration is the continuity of the products. Because architecture is the basis of the development of core assets, architecture migration can result in core asset redesign or reimplementation, which can have a big impact on existing products. In large-scale PLD, this problem becomes very serious. Furthermore, our project required architecture migration along with real product development. This short paper outlines our approach towards architecture migration of effectively using DSM for a large-scale software project.
Keywords: Architecture migration, product line development